34 Bible Verses about gossiping
Most Relevant Verses
And at the same time they learn to be idle, wandering about from house to house, and not only idle, but tattlers also, and busy-bodies, speaking things which they ought not.
Also take no heed to all words that are spoken; lest thou hear thy servant curse thee:
Where no wood is, there the fire goeth out: so where there is no tale-bearer, the strife ceaseth.
A tale-bearer revealeth secrets: but he that is of a faithful spirit concealeth the matter.
He that goeth about as a tale-bearer revealeth secrets; therefore meddle not with him that flattereth with his lips.
The words of a tale-bearer are as wounds, and they go down into the innermost parts of the belly.
A froward man soweth strife: and a whisperer separateth chief friends.
He that covereth a transgression seeketh love; but he that repeateth a matter separateth very friends.
